Dynamics 365 Customer Voice — Pricing, Plans & What's Included

A Microsoft Dynamics 365 Customer Voice offer for customer feedback and survey programs, with downstream processes dependent on tenant configuration and any separately required licensing.

Buy Dynamics 365 Customer Voice when you need a Microsoft customer feedback and survey offer, and confirm any connections to Microsoft business applications, capacity, connectors, or follow-up processes before you rely on them in production.

Customer satisfaction surveysPost-case or post-purchase feedback where the relevant business application and integration are separately licensed and configuredVoice-of-customer feedback collectionFeedback scenarios in Microsoft environments where configuredStructured response review

What's included — and what isn't

Included

Access to the purchased Dynamics 365 Customer Voice Commercial subscription for the selected term and billing option.
Use for customer feedback and survey scenarios, subject to Microsoft’s current service entitlements and your tenant configuration.
Collect and review response data to inform customer satisfaction and service-quality analysis.
Use with other Microsoft business scenarios only where the required applications, capacity, connectors, and configuration are separately confirmed.

Not included

Dynamics 365 Sales, Customer Service, Customer Insights, or other separate Dynamics 365 application licenses.
Custom implementation, survey design, reporting build-out, workflow automation, or integration services.
Any add-ons, connectors, response capacity, Dataverse capacity, or related capacity beyond what Microsoft confirms for the purchased entitlement.
Non-Microsoft third-party survey platforms or connectors unless separately licensed and configured.

Commitment & payment summary

For Commercial customers, this offer is available as a monthly commitment billed monthly, or as an annual commitment billed either annually or monthly. Annual billed annually is the lowest total-rate posture shown in the source; annual billed monthly runs higher; month-to-month offers the most flexibility but the highest annualized posture.

Frequently asked questions

What is Dynamics 365 Customer Voice for Commercial customers?

Dynamics 365 Customer Voice is a Microsoft customer feedback and survey subscription for Commercial tenants, because it is designed to collect structured feedback and review response data. It is best suited for customer satisfaction, post-case, post-purchase, and voice-of-customer survey programs where any downstream CRM, workflow, or reporting process is separately licensed and configured.

What is included with the Commercial Dynamics 365 Customer Voice subscription?

The Commercial subscription includes access to the purchased Dynamics 365 Customer Voice offer for the selected term and billing option, because the SKU is sold as a standalone Customer Voice offer in CSP. It supports customer feedback and survey scenarios, subject to Microsoft’s current service entitlements, response capacity, and your tenant configuration.

What is not included with Dynamics 365 Customer Voice?

Dynamics 365 Customer Voice does not include full CRM, case management, sales automation, marketing automation, custom implementation, or third-party survey platforms, because those are separate products or services. If you need Dynamics 365 Sales, Customer Service, Customer Insights, Power Automate workflows, custom reporting, connectors, or extra capacity, confirm and license those separately before purchase.

Does Dynamics 365 Customer Voice include Dynamics 365 Sales or Customer Service?

No, Dynamics 365 Customer Voice does not include Dynamics 365 Sales or Dynamics 365 Customer Service, because it is a customer feedback and survey offer rather than a full CRM application license. You can use Customer Voice alongside CRM processes only where the required Dynamics 365 applications, permissions, capacity, and integrations are separately licensed and configured.

Does Dynamics 365 Customer Voice include a free trial for Commercial customers?

No, the listed Commercial offer does not include a trial SKU, because the source offer only lists paid monthly and annual commitment options. What billing and commitment options are available for Commercial customers?

Commercial customers can buy Dynamics 365 Customer Voice as a monthly commitment billed monthly, or as an annual commitment billed either annually or monthly, because those are the Commercial term and billing options listed for the offer. Month-to-month gives the most flexibility, while annual commitment options are better when the need is predictable.

Which Dynamics 365 Customer Voice term should a standard business choose?

A standard Commercial business should choose monthly commitment if it needs short-term flexibility, because it can better align with pilots or uncertain survey volume. It should choose an annual commitment if Customer Voice is part of an ongoing feedback program, because annual terms usually fit steady production use and renewal planning better.

Can I reduce or cancel Dynamics 365 Customer Voice during the term?

Cancellation and reduction rights depend on the selected CSP term and Microsoft commerce rules, because monthly and annual commitments are governed differently. Before purchase, confirm the cancellation window, renewal date, and whether mid-term reductions are allowed for the exact subscription being ordered.

Can I add more Dynamics 365 Customer Voice capacity or handle more survey responses later?

Possibly, but the current response entitlement, overage treatment, and any available add-ons must be confirmed before purchase, because the source does not specify response capacity or add-on details. IT Partner should review your expected monthly response volume, existing entitlements, and Microsoft’s current Customer Voice capacity rules before you rely on it in production.

Do users need Microsoft Teams to use Dynamics 365 Customer Voice?

No, Microsoft Teams is not listed as an included or required entitlement for this Customer Voice offer, because Customer Voice is licensed as its own Dynamics 365 feedback and survey subscription. If you want survey notifications, collaboration, or workflow activity in Teams, confirm the required Teams, Power Automate, connector, and configuration dependencies separately.

Does Dynamics 365 Customer Voice include Microsoft Copilot?

No Copilot entitlement is specified for this Dynamics 365 Customer Voice Commercial offer, because the listed SKU is for Customer Voice and the source does not identify a bundled Copilot license. If you want Copilot-assisted analysis, content generation, or automation, confirm the relevant Microsoft 365, Dynamics 365, Power Platform, and Copilot licensing requirements for your tenant.

Does Dynamics 365 Customer Voice require Power Platform or Dataverse licensing?

Dynamics 365 Customer Voice may interact with Microsoft business application and Power Platform services depending on the scenario, because survey data, automation, connectors, and reporting often depend on tenant configuration. Confirm Dataverse capacity, Power Automate rights, connector requirements, and any related Power Platform licensing before building production workflows.

Can Dynamics 365 Customer Voice trigger follow-up workflows or create CRM records automatically?

Yes, it can be part of a follow-up process only when the necessary Microsoft applications, connectors, workflow tools, permissions, and configuration are in place, because Customer Voice itself is not a complete workflow or CRM automation suite. If you need case creation, sales follow-up, marketing journeys, or executive reporting, validate the required Dynamics 365 and Power Platform licenses separately.

Is Dynamics 365 Customer Voice secure enough for customer feedback data?

Dynamics 365 Customer Voice runs in Microsoft’s cloud environment and inherits relevant tenant identity, access, and administration controls, because it is a Microsoft business application service. Buyers should still review data sensitivity, retention, sharing, guest access, admin roles, and compliance requirements before collecting regulated or confidential feedback.

Where is Dynamics 365 Customer Voice data stored, and can I control data residency?

Data residency depends on Microsoft’s current service architecture, your tenant region, and the available cloud for the selected offer, because residency is not determined solely by the product name. Commercial buyers with strict residency or regulated-data requirements should confirm regional availability, data location, and any cross-service dependencies with IT Partner before purchase.

Is the Commercial Dynamics 365 Customer Voice SKU the same as Government GCC or GCC High?

No, the Commercial SKU should not be assumed to satisfy Government cloud requirements, because GCC, GCC High, and other government environments have separate eligibility, availability, compliance, and residency rules. Government customers should validate the correct government segment offer and tenant cloud before buying Customer Voice.

Can a nonprofit buy this Commercial Dynamics 365 Customer Voice offer?

A nonprofit can buy a Commercial offer if it chooses to do so, but it should first check Charity eligibility and any nonprofit-specific Microsoft licensing options, because nonprofit pricing, grants, and availability can differ from standard Commercial purchasing. IT Partner should review the organization’s tenant, eligibility status, and existing subscriptions before placing an order.

Is this Dynamics 365 Customer Voice Commercial SKU suitable for schools or universities?

Education customers should not assume the Commercial SKU is the best fit, because Education licensing can distinguish between faculty, staff, students, and institutional eligibility. A school or university should confirm the correct Education segment offer, user population, and any student versus faculty licensing implications before buying.

How do we get started with Dynamics 365 Customer Voice after purchase?

Start by confirming the target tenant, administrators, survey owners, expected response volume, and any CRM or workflow integrations, because Customer Voice value depends on correct configuration as well as licensing. Then configure access, design the first survey, test response collection, validate reporting, and confirm any follow-up automation before sending production surveys.

Can IT Partner take over our CSP management for Dynamics 365 Customer Voice without downtime?

Usually yes for a properly planned CSP administration or partner transition, because the Microsoft tenant and service data can remain in place while licensing administration changes. IT Partner should verify the current subscription type, term, renewal date, and transfer path first; the Microsoft offer price for the same SKU and term is not changed by the partner relationship itself, although taxes, promotions, services, and partner terms may vary.

Microsoft SKUs for Dynamics 365 Customer Voice

Microsoft's catalog identifies this plan as ProductId CFQ7TTC0HKJ7. Every full SKU below — the identifier format from Partner Center, Microsoft invoices, and o365hq.com quote links — resolves to this page, priced from the current US CSP price list. Ask us if your paperwork shows a SKU that isn’t listed.

Our SKU (order token)Microsoft SKUOfferPrice
CFQ7TTC0HKJ7-0001-P1Y-ACFQ7TTC0HKJ7:0001Dynamics 365 Customer Voice — Commercial · 1-year commitment · annual billing$2,400.00/yr · $200.00/user/mo eq.
CFQ7TTC0HKJ7-0001-P1Y-MCFQ7TTC0HKJ7:0001Dynamics 365 Customer Voice — Commercial · 1-year commitment · monthly billing$210.00/mo · $210.00/user/mo eq.
CFQ7TTC0HKJ7-0001-P1M-MCFQ7TTC0HKJ7:0001Dynamics 365 Customer Voice — Commercial · 1-month commitment · monthly billing$240.00/mo · $240.00/user/mo eq.

Format: ProductId-SkuId-Term-Billing(A = annual billing, M = monthly, T = triennial). Prices are Microsoft ERP for the segment shown and change with Microsoft’s monthly price list.
